摘要
A new polyoxovanadate compound[Co(pIM)V2O6](1)was hydrothermally synthesized,where pIM standsfor2-(2-pyridyl)imidazole.For its characterizations,an integration of X-ray single crystal diffraction,powder X-raydiffraction,Fourier transform infrared spectra,and elemental analysis was accomplished.The compound exhibited a2D architecture composed of VO(4)tetrahedra and CoO(3)N(2)square pyramids via both edge- and corner-sharing.Considering the excellent catalytic oxidation features of polyoxovanadate,compound1was used as an efficientheterogeneous catalyst for the epoxidation of olefins with H(2)O(2)as an oxidant,and could be reused without consum-ing activity.Besides,the magnetic studies indicated the antiferromagnetic interactions in1.CCDC:2285966.
